OPINION

HATHAWAY, Judge.

This is an appeal from a judgment granting appellee Bonus Utah, Inc.'s (Bonus) motion to quash, and dismissal of appellant O'Connor, Cavanagh, Anderson, Westover, Killingsworth & Beshears, P.A.'s (O'Connor) action for breach of contract.
